  1. Heat o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add onion, garlic, and ginger, and cook until fragrant.
  2. Add red curry paste and cook for another minute.
  3. Add butternut squash, coconut milk, and vegetable broth.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er until squash is tender.
  4. Use an immersion blender to puree the soup until smooth.
  5. Stir in lime juice, fish sauce, brown sugar, and salt. Cook for another 5 minutes.
  6. Serve hot, garnished with cilantro leaves.
